The story follows Arc, a young man whose peaceful life with his beloved sisters and childhood friends—Laura, Xiao, Fanon, and Fiore—is shattered during a "Skill Descent Ceremony". A scummy, summoned hero from another world named Yuya abuses his status to steal, manipulate, and deflower every woman dear to Arc. Left with nothing but betrayal, Arc refuses to give up. Aided by a hidden goddess disguised as a little girl, he uses a magical stone to gain strength, starting a grueling journey of grit, survival, and ultimate reversal.

Most stories featuring netorare elements focus heavily on the despair, helplessness, and ultimate defeat of the original partner. This manga reverses that dynamic. The protagonist faces the ultimate betrayal: the legendary "Hero" (Yuusha), who is supposed to be a paragon of justice, uses his status, power, and influence to systematically seduce and steal everyone close to the protagonist.
